Compatibility with Smart Home Devices

The earbuds are primarily designed to connect with smartphones and tablets. However, their Bluetooth capabilities allow them to interface with a range of smart home devices that support Bluetooth audio streaming. Here are key points regarding their compatibility:

  • Smart Speakers: The Accentum earbuds can connect to smart speakers like Amazon Echo or Google Nest if they support Bluetooth pairing. This enables users to listen to music or notifications from their smart speakers directly through the earbuds.
  • Smart Displays: Devices such as Google Nest Hub or Amazon Echo Show can be paired with the earbuds for private listening, provided they support Bluetooth audio output.
  • Home Automation Hubs: Compatibility depends on the hub's Bluetooth capabilities. Most hubs focus on Zigbee or Z-Wave protocols but may support Bluetooth for audio streaming.

Pairing and Usage Tips

To maximize compatibility, ensure your smart device is in pairing mode and supports Bluetooth audio output. Follow these steps:

  • Activate Bluetooth on your smart device.
  • Put the Sennheiser Accentum earbuds into pairing mode by holding the touch control until the LED flashes.
  • Select the earbuds from the list of available devices on your smart device.
  • Confirm the connection and test audio playback.

Limitations and Considerations

While the Accentum True Wireless 2026 offers broad Bluetooth compatibility, there are limitations:

  • Most smart home hubs do not support direct Bluetooth audio streaming, focusing instead on automation protocols.
  • Compatibility may vary depending on firmware updates and device support.
  • For optimal experience, use the earbuds with smartphones or tablets that support Bluetooth 5.2.
